Wisconsin driver crashes missing woman’s SUV 

Police officers in Wisconsin rushed to the scene of a wreck on Interstate 94 only to realize that the driver was possibly connected to a bigger crime. 

Traffic cameras caught the driver of the red SUV heading northbound in the southbound lanes near College Avenue around 1 PM. 

Police officers shared that the driver may have been experiencing a medical issue and gave him a $330 fine for driving the wrong way on the highway. 

However, the suspect was identified as Wesley Eckert. He’s a person of interest involved in the case of a woman who has been missing since 2021. The woman is his wife, Sandra Eckert. According to Fox 6 Now, their daughter confirmed that the SUV belongs to her missing mother. 

Sandra Eckert was last seen leaving her home on North Cape Road on March 26, 2021. She was driving a 2005 Dodge Stratus that belonged to Wesley. 

In April 2021, several police officers searched the couple’s home with K-9 officers. Reportedly, search warrants indicate that the dogs alerted officers to several locations inside the house and garage. 

But the car and Sandra haven’t been found, and no charges have been filed in the case. The Franklin Police Department hasn’t been able to provide a recent update. 

Sandra’s daughter shared that she’s heartbroken as the SUV and Wesly shouldn’t be on the road. She seeks closure as the disappearance is still being investigated as a homicide.
